技术视界 | 末端执行器:机器人的“手”,如何赋予机器以生命?

在现代自动化系统中,末端执行器(End Effector)作为机器人与物理世界交互的“手”,发挥着至关重要的作用。它直接安装在机械臂末端,不仅是机器人实现“抓取、感知和操作”三大核心功能的关键部件,更是整个自动化系统实现智能化、柔性化的技术前沿。

想象一下,如果没有这样一双灵活多变的“手”,工业机器人可能只是一台重复移动的铁臂;而有了它,机器人才能真正执行焊接、装配、分拣,甚至完成手术辅助、水果采摘、太空作业等精细任务——从千钧之力的重型搬运,到微牛级别的精密力控,末端执行器正在不断突破技术的边界,悄然改变着制造业、物流、医疗乃至我们日常生活的方方面面。

接下来,我们将从末端执行器的类型、工作原理和实际应用等方面入手,带你一步步了解它如何成为机器人实现智能操作的“灵魂之手”。

一、末端执行器的三大类型

根据功能与结构,末端执行器主要分为夹具、传感器和工艺操作工具三大类。

1.夹具(Grippers)

夹具是机器人技术中最常用的末端执行器类型之一,能够牢固抓取和固定不同尺寸的物体,具有高可控性和高重复精度的拾取、移动与操纵能力。其具体设计取决于所处理物体的类型与尺寸、机器人工作环境及实际应用需求。目前常见的夹具类型包括机械抓手、真空吸盘、磁性夹持器、伺服夹爪和仿生灵巧手等。

机械抓手通过夹爪或手指实现抓取,结构简单、坚固可靠,常用于拾放、装配等任务;真空吸盘则利用负压吸附物体,适用于玻璃、纸箱等平面、光滑或多孔材料,具有速度快且不易损伤物体的特点;磁性夹持器依靠磁场吸附钢板等铁磁性材料,适用于重型或异形工件的搬运作业;伺服抓手内置电机与传感器,可精确控制抓取力与位置,多用于精密装配与质量检测任务;而仿生灵巧手作为自动化与机器人技术的重要研究方向,具有多自由度和高度拟人化的操作能力,能够完成精细、灵活的抓取与操作任务,广泛应用于制造、医疗手术及复杂物体交互等前沿领域。

OpenLoong 开源社区目前已开放的数据集涵盖夹爪与灵巧手两类末端执行器,感兴趣的用户可点击下方链接查看~

数据集 | OpenLoong

2. 传感器(Sensors)

传感器是机器人系统的重要组成部分,为机器人提供了感知环境的能力。传感器收集有关机器人周围环境的信息,包括其周围物体以及机器人自身的位置和方向。然后,机器人的控制系统利用这些信息来决定如何与环境进行交互。

目前广泛应用于末端执行器的传感器主要包括以下几种:距离传感器可用于检测末端执行器附近物体的存在,能够识别金属、塑料乃至液体等多种目标;力/扭矩传感器能够精确测量机器人及其操作对象上的力或扭矩,既可用于控制抓取力度,也可用于机械臂的运动监测;视觉传感器通过提供视觉反馈,支持物体识别、定位、跟踪与避障,部分先进设备还具备3D视觉与热成像功能;光传感器用于感知光线明暗,常在弱光环境下辅助物体定位;而磁传感器(或称霍尔效应传感器)则通过检测磁场以识别带磁物体的位置与方向。各类传感器提供的多源信息,被上层控制系统融合处理,共同构成了末端执行器实现智能操作的数据基础。

3. 工艺操作工具(Process Tools)

机器人末端执行器中的工艺工具是用于执行特定任务的附件或装置。它们与机器人臂协调工作,为机器人系统提供额外的功能。它们可以简单到一把螺丝刀,也可以复杂到一个完整的机器人。

以下是一些用于末端执行器的工艺工具示例:

  • 焊枪:用于汽车制造中的焊接作业;

  • 喷枪:实现自动化喷漆;

  • 切割/打磨工具:完成材料加工与表面处理;

  • 分配器:用于涂胶、注浆或3D打印。

由此可见,无论是夹具、传感器还是工艺操作工具,末端执行器构成了机器人与外部环境交互的核心环节,属于机器人完成具体作业的关键部件,不同类型的选择和组合将直接影响机器人的应用边界与性能表现。它们的多样化发展不仅丰富了机器人在制造、医疗、服务等行业的应用形式,也为学术研究与产业创新提供了坚实基础。


二、关键技术:机器人力顺应末端执行器 (RFCEEs)

在了解了末端执行器的三大基础类型之后,我们不难发现,真正让机器人实现智能精细操作的关键,在于它是否具备“感知并响应环境变化”的能力——而这正是机器人力顺应式末端执行器(Robotic Force Compliance End Effectors, RFCEEs)的核心使命。

RFCEEs允许机器人在与物体接触时施加力的同时,感知物体对力的反应或阻力,并根据这些反馈信息调整机器人的操作。这种“力感知与适应”机制使得机器人能够更自然地与环境互动,避免损坏物体或设备本身,尤其在面对不确定性或不规则的操作环境时。

机器人力顺应式末端执行器根据其技术原理,主要可分为主动顺应与被动顺应两大类。

🔹 主动顺应技术(ACT)

主动顺应技术(Active Compliance Technology, ACT)是一类通过传感器与控制系统主动感知环境或任务变化,并实时调整末端执行器行为的力顺应技术。它使末端执行器能够根据任务需求——例如被操作物体的尺寸、重量或所需的精度——灵活调节自身的刚度或柔顺程度,从而实现与外界环境动态、响应式的交互。

ACT末端执行器不仅能够更轻柔、更精确地操作易碎或脆弱物体,也适用于物体位置和方向具有一定不确定性的任务。该类技术尤其擅长结合刚性运动与柔顺操作,典型如精密装配任务:机器人先以高精度定位零件,再依据力反馈将其顺滑地装配到位,在保证准确性的同时避免卡阻或损伤。

🔹 被动力顺应技术

另一方面,被动力顺应技术则通过机械结构或材料本身固有的柔性实现自适应,无需依赖传感器或控制单元。借助弹簧、橡胶或其它柔性元件,被动末端执行器能够在物理接触中吸收和分散外力,从而降低对物体或机器人本体的冲击风险。

被动式末端执行器结构通常更简单、成本更低,由于省去了电子传感与控制系统,其可靠性和耐用性更高,维护需求也更少。它尤其适用于顺应性要求一致且可预测的场景,例如码垛或包装作业中,机器人需以恒定力度抓取和放置箱体,此类末端执行器即可在无外部传感的条件下提供稳定可靠的力顺应功能。

总体而言,主动顺应技术与被动顺应技术各具优势:前者强调智能感知与灵活调控,适合高精度、高复杂度的应用场景;后者则依靠结构本身实现顺应,以简洁可靠的方式满足大规模、重复性作业需求。也不难看出,这两者并非彼此对立,而是在不同应用需求下形成互补关系。随着新材料、新型传感器与智能控制算法的持续发展,这两类技术有望进一步融合,为机器人末端执行器在复杂环境下的操作表现带来更高的柔顺性与适应性。


三、如何选择合适的末端执行器?

为特定的机器人应用选择正确的末端执行器可能是一个复杂而重要的决定,因为它可以显着影响机器人的有效性和效率。以下是为机器人应用选择正确的末端执行器时需要考虑的五个关键因素:

  • 任务要求:选择末端执行器的第一步是了解任务要求,例如机器人将操纵的物体的形状、尺寸和重量、任务所需的精度和速度以及任何环境因素这可能会影响末端执行器的性能。

  • 末端执行器功能:了解任务要求后,下一步就是评估各种末端执行器的功能,以确定哪一个最适合该任务。例如,机械夹具可用于拾取表面非光滑的物体,对于光滑物体真空夹具是比较理想的选择。

  • 机器人系统的兼容性:确保所选末端执行器与机器人系统的规格兼容。机器人工具可能需要符合特定标准认证或者与主控之间的协议必须一致等要求。

  • 维护和维修:随着时间的推移,末端执行器可能需要维护和修理,因此在选择末端执行器时,需要考虑维护的难易性和更换零件的可用性。

  • 成本:选择末端执行器时不言而喻的一件事是需要考虑与其功能和预期使用寿命相关的成本,以及将其集成到机器人系统中所需的任何附加组件的成本。

因此,选对末端执行器就是确保机器人“用得上、用得久、用得好”的关键一步。合理的选型不仅能提升机器人在生产或服务场景中的执行效率,还能显著降低运维成本,为系统的整体可靠性与可持续应用提供保障。


四、应用场景:从工业到生活

末端执行器是机器人的关键部件,广泛应用于各个行业。

制造业中,它们通过完成拾放、装配、焊接和物料搬运等操作显著提升生产效率,并可适配金属、塑料、陶瓷等多种材料,结合传感器实现精确定位与移动。食品与饮料行业利用末端执行器自动化完成包装、分拣和码垛任务,其在处理易碎、易腐物品时表现出的轻柔与卫生设计,以及污染物检测能力,为食品安全提供关键保障。在医疗健康领域,末端执行器用于药物分发、患者转运和手术辅助,能够精准操作精密医疗器械,降低人为失误,并支持康复治疗中的动作辅助。在建筑行业,末端执行器从事混凝土浇筑、钻孔和挖掘等任务,可靠操作重型建材,完成高精度重复作业,降低人工风险,并适应高海拔、水下等极端工况。物流行业依赖末端执行器实现高效码垛、分拣和运输,应对不同尺寸、重量的包裹,满足高速、大吞吐量的作业需求。汽车制造中,它们用于搬运发动机、变速器等大型部件,并完成焊接、喷漆与装配等工艺环节。此外,在娱乐行业,末端执行器还用于舞台搭建、道具管理及摄像机定位,可精细操控复杂物体,适应剧院、影视片场和主题乐园等多种场景,通过传感器辅助实现拍摄的精确定位与运动控制。


五、未来发展与开源生态

随着末端执行器在各行各业发挥着越来越重要的作用,其技术演进正越来越多地与开放协作、开源创新紧密结合。尤其是在人工智能与柔性技术的双重驱动下,开源社区已成为推动末端执行器感知、决策与控制能力提升的重要力量。例如,越来越多研究机构和企业将多模态传感器接口、AI视觉识别算法以开源形式发布,极大降低了智能感知功能的开发门槛。柔性抓取结构与自适应控制代码的开放共享,也加速了低成本的仿人灵巧手技术走向实用化,让更多开发者能够参与到复杂操作任务的实现中。通过持续的资源共享与知识交流,学术界、产业界与开发者群体能够共同推动标准化接口、模块化设计以及通用数据集的建设,从而进一步降低创新门槛、缩短研发周期。未来,末端执行器将在开源与智能化的双重推动下,逐步迈向更加高效、安全与普适的应用形态,为机器人在制造、医疗、服务乃至日常生活中的广泛落地奠定坚实基础。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。
如若转载,请注明出处:http://www.pswp.cn/web/96741.shtml
繁体地址,请注明出处:http://hk.pswp.cn/web/96741.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

滑动窗口概述

滑动窗口算法简介滑动窗口是一种用于处理数组或字符串子区间问题的高效算法。它通过维护一个动态窗口(通常由两个指针表示)来避免重复计算,将时间复杂度从O(n)优化到O(n)。基本实现步骤初始化窗口指针:通常使用left和right指针表示…

AI 创建学生管理系统

使用腾讯元宝创建,整体效果不错。修正2个bug跑起来,达到了需要的功能先上效果图:按钮分类别配色,界面清爽。喜欢这布局创建过程:prompt: 使用最新稳定vue版,使用pinia存储,基于typescript, 样式…

ASP.NET Core 中的简单授权

ASP.NET Core 中的授权通过 [Authorize] 属性及其各种参数控制。 在其最基本的形式中,通过向控制器、操作或 [Authorize] Page 应用 Razor 属性,可限制为仅允许经过身份验证的用户访问该组件。 使用 [Authorize] 属性 以下代码限制为仅允许经过身份验证…

leetcode 493 翻转对

一、题目描述 二、解题思路 本题的思路与逆序数的思路相似,采用归并排序的思路来实现。leetcode LCR 170.交易逆序对的总数-CSDN博客 注意:但是逆序数的ret更新在左、右区间合并时更新,但本题ret更新在左、右区间合并前更新。 三、代码实现…

初识微服务-nacos配置中心

配置中心 概述 配置中心是微服务中不可或缺的组件,因为如果没有配置中心,那么各个微服务的的配置信息无法得到统一和管理,会变得冗余。 :::color4 配置中心是用于管理应用程序配置信息的工具 集中管理配置:解决微服务架构下配置分…

Android webview更新记录-aosp

一、下载 webview下载地址,感谢火哥分享,版本很全。 https://www.firepx.com/app/android-system-webview/ 二、更新 external/chromium-webview/prebuilt 具体更新那个目录,需要查看编译架构 这个看你的lunch就行,这里我的是a…

无感FOC(无传感器磁场定向控制)

我们来详细解析无感FOC(无传感器磁场定向控制)中的高频方波注入(High-Frequency Square-Wave Injection, HFSWI)​​ 的原理。这是一个用于零低速或极低速范围内估算转子位置的核心技术。核心思想与要解决的问题在电机静止或转速极…

MATLAB基于博弈论组合赋权-云模型的煤与瓦斯突出危险性评价

MATLAB基于博弈论组合赋权-云模型的煤与瓦斯突出危险性评价 1. 问题背景与核心目标 背景:煤与瓦斯突出是煤矿生产中的一种极其复杂的动力灾害,其发生机理复杂,影响因素众多(如地应力、瓦斯压力、煤体物理属性等)。对其…

JavaWeb-Servlet总结及JSP

目录 一、文件下载 二、ServletConfig对象 三、Web.xml文件使用总结 四、server.xml文件 五、JSP动态网页技术 1.概念: 2.动态网页: 3.特点: 4.JSP的访问原理: 5.JSP的文档说明: 6.jsp实际运行文件&#xff…

DDIM和DDPM之 间的区别与联系

核心关系概述 首先,要理解DDIM并不是一个全新的模型,而是DDPM的一个精巧的重新参数化和扩展。它们使用完全相同的训练目标和方法,因此你可以用一个训练好的DDPM模型直接来运行DDIM的采样算法,而无需重新训练。 DDIM的核心贡献是&a…

c++---map和set

这里再提二叉树(二叉搜索树),是为了后面讲解map和set做准备。 一、二叉搜索树 二叉搜索树又称二叉排序树,它或者是一棵空树,或者是具有以下性质的二叉树。 若它的左子树不为空,则左子树上所有节点的值都…

windows下,podman迁移镜像文件位置

docker-desktop有自带的镜像文件位置迁移功能,但podman-desktop还没有,所以只能自己操作wsl导入导出来实现# 1.一定要先停止当前machine podman machine stop# 2. 导出当前 machine(会生成 tar 镜像) wsl --export podman-machine…

Champ-基于3D的人物图像到动画视频生成框架

本文转载自:https://www.hello123.com/champ ** 一、🤖 Champ 是什么? 阿里 南大 复旦联手打造的虚拟人动作黑科技!Champ 可不是普通动画工具,它能把你随手拍的小视频变成专业级 3D 动画 —— 无论跳舞、打拳还是走…

Thingsboard 3.4 源码运行 Mac Mini

拉取源码 git clone https://github.com/thingsboard/thingsboard.gitjdk11 java -version java version "11.0.27" 2025-04-15 LTS Java(TM) SE Runtime Environment 18.9 (build 11.0.278-LTS-232) Java HotSpot(TM) 64-Bit Server VM 18.9 (build 11.0.278-LTS-23…

【AI大模型面试宝典60题】1-5

目录 Q1:仅编码器(BERT 类)、仅解码器(GPT 类)和完整的编码器-解码器架构各有什么优缺点? 1. 编码器架构 (Encoder-only) - 代表:BERT系列 2. 解码器架构 (Decoder-only) - 代表:GPT系列 3. 编码器-解码器架构 (Encoder-Decoder) - 代表:T5、BART 升华与总结 (总…

macOS中找不到钥匙串访问

如果在macOS中找不到钥匙串访问,请操作如下命令: security list-keychains可以看到类似: “/Library/Keychains/System.keychain” 然后执行: open /Library/Keychains/System.keychain然后可以将应用保留在程序坞中保留。

UCOSIII移植——学习笔记1

本文是笔者在学习 正点原子官方 的《【正点原子】手把手教你学UCOS-III实时操作系统》系列视频时整理的笔记。 视频讲解清晰透彻,非常感谢UP主的无私奉献!原课程链接如下: 👉 B站视频链接:【正点原子】手把手教你学UCO…

SpringBootCodeGenerator使用JSqlParser解析DDL CREATE SQL 语句

🧠 使用 JSqlParser 解析 CREATE TABLE SQL 语句详解在数据库开发中,我们常常需要从 SQL 中提取表结构信息,比如字段名、类型、注释等。相比使用正则表达式,JSqlParser 提供了更可靠的方式来解析 SQL 语句,尤其适用于复…

css3新增-网格Grid布局

目录flex弹性布局Gird布局开启网格布局定义网格中的行和列长度值百分比值新单位fr关键字函数minmax(min, max)函数-repeatauto-fill vs auto-fit举例说明grid-template-areasgapgrid-auto-columns和grid-auto-rowsjustify-contentalign-contentjustify-contentalign-contentjus…

最新最强新太极工具3.6 支持Windows和不支持mac电脑,支持免改码,和改码,支持12—18系统

温馨提示:文末有资源获取方式最新最强太极工具3.6支持Windows和Mac计算机,支持无代码更改和代码更改,支持12-18个系统 支持A7-A11芯片、Apple 5s x、iPad A7至A11芯片,支持所有者锁定、激活锁定、无法激活(密码界面和禁…